I'm trying to filter data from an Excel file during the initial data update.

In my Excel file, I have a sheet named "PA" that contains approximately 28,000 records across 30+ project codes. I only want to extract records related to Project Code 300N, which is located in Column D (about 150 records).

Is there a way to filter and pull only the data related to 300N?
 
May be there is a catch, but looking at the problem description just stright, the answer would be:

Use Power Query (Get &transform data) and don't use get/load but transform option. Add filtering step and then Close and load to (not just close and load) to desired location.
